Duncairn Parade

Duncairn Parade
BT15

From Duncairn, the residence of Adam J. MacRory, a leading Belfast solicitor (Belfast Directory 1831-1832; Ordnance Survey map 1832-1846). He was the solicitor to the General Assembly of the Presbyterian Church in Ireland as can be seen from 1843 records in the House of Lords. He signed himself on 12 June 1843 as “A. J. Macrory, Duncairn, Belfast”. In former years, the part of the Antrim Road from Carlisle Circus to the Waterworks was called Duncairn Street.
